Do french people eat crepes for lunch?

Crêpes are a popular food in France and can be eaten at any time of day, including lunch. They are often served with savory fillings, such as ham and cheese, or with sweet fillings, such as fruit or chocolate. Crêpes can also be served as a dessert.
